LawSikho students score big with UGC-NET (Law) exam

Gurugram-based edtech company LawSikho has registered a 70 percent success rate for the UGC-NET 2022 results published on November 5. Of the 10 students of LawSikho’s UGC NET/JRF (Law) course who appeared this time, seven have cleared the exam, and one has been awarded a Junior Research Fellowship.

This year’s results improve on LawSikho’s excellent track record for last year, when nine students took the exam and six cleared it.

The seven successful candidates this year are: Gargi Shukla (JRF), Priyanka Chowdhary, Aswathi Vakkayil, Sphurti Krishna, Suhail Khan, Nehru Beniwal, and Tarun Nautiyal.
